The climate of Bole
Bole, situated in
Ghana, is characterized by an Aw - Tropical wet and dry or savanna climate according to the Köppen climate classification. During the course of the year, climate conditions display distinct variations. A significant range exists for temperature values with the highest averages touching 39.4°C (102.9°F) and the lowest decreasing to just above 20°C (68°F).
The relative humidity seldom reaches 17% at its driest, spiking up to a rather hefty 83% during the wetter seasons. Rainfall levels fluctuate rather dramatically, with dry spells stretching from
December to
February where no precipitation is recorded. The wettest month,
August, contrasts this considerably, with a hefty rainfall of 170mm (6.69"). With respect to daylight hours, minor fluctuations occur throughout the year, with an average ranging from 11.6 hours to 12.6 hours.
Unique weather patterns are also observed in Bole. While visibility remains consistently at 10km (6.2mi) for a majority of the year, it tends to dip to 8km (5mi) in the wetter months of August and
September. Pressure levels too, are fairly uniform, but the wind reaches its highest speed of 8.7km/h (5.4mph) in
April and drops to 5.9km/h (3.7mph) in
November.

Spring weather in Bole
Spring, as seen in most locations worldwide, is generally pleasant in
Bole. To be specific, when the months of
March,
April, and
May are examined, the average high temperature hovers around 38°C (100.4°F) while the average low settles at 25°C (77°F). These months also witness an uptick in rainfall with an average of 51mm (2.01") in April.
Summer weather in Bole
Summer in
Bole represents a confluence of warmer temperatures and increasing rainfall.
June sees average highs of 33.8°C (92.8°F) and lows of 22.9°C (73.2°F) while
July and
August see the mercury dip slightly, settling just above 30°C (86°F). The rainfall peaks during these months, culminating in August with an average figure of 170mm (6.69").
Autumn weather in Bole
Autumn might be a tad uncomfortable for the unprepared traveller. While the temperatures see only a marginal drop, with
September's highs of 30.3°C (86.5°F) and lows of 21.9°C (71.4°F), the rainfall remains quite significant at 130mm (5.12"), reducing gradually to 84mm (3.31") in
October.
Winter weather in Bole
Winter effectively paints a different picture entirely. From
November through
February,
Bole enjoys its driest months with almost no rainfall in
December and February. While the temperatures do retain a bit of their warmth with an average high of 36.4°C (97.5°F) and low of 22°C (71.6°F) in December, the combination of low rainfall and relatively lower humidity makes winter an optimal time to soak in the vibrancy of Bole.
